Given a taxi charges $2.50 for the first mile and $0.40 for each mile
We are required to make an expression showing total cost and total cost of a 20 mile ride.
let the miles ride by tax be x.
Total cost of the product or service=Number of units*price of one units.
We have been given that $2.50 is fixed so we will not multiply our variable charge with $2.50 and multiply 0.40 with x.
So,the expression showing looks like 2.50+0.40x.
Now to find the cost when taxi travels 20 miles, we have to put x=20,
Cost=2.50+0.40*20
=2.50+(40*20)/100
=2.50+800/100
=2.50+8
=$10.50
Hence the expression which shows the total cost is 2.50+0.4x and the cost of riding 20 miles is $10.50.
